          Originally posted by Tunney
          Many of his opponents have held world titles:

          Eubank (WBO twice, at 160 and 168)
          Reid (WBC at 168)
          Hopkins (IBF, WBC, WBO, WBA, Ring at 160, and IBO, Ring at 175)
          Kessler (WBA and WBC at 168)
          Lacy (IBF at 168)
          Mitchell (WBA twice at 168)
          Brewer (IBF at 168)
          Veit (interim WBO twice at 168)
          Woodhall (WBC at 168)
          Thornberry (IBO at 168)

          Some of the others were strong opponents too:

          Bika (contender champion 2007)
          Sheika (was coming off a win over Glen Johnson)

          Some were undefeated:

          Kessler (39-0)
          Lacy (21-0)
          Veit (30-0)
          Hughes (12-0)
          Delaney (21-0)

          Calzaghe currently holds the prestigious Ring title in two different weight classes, super middleweight and light heavyweight, at the same time!

          It's a very good resume by any standards.
